1 Marine Propulsion Systems ZF 45 IV20 V-drive, direct mount Marine reduction Marine transmission with hydraulically actuated multi-disc clutches . Vee-Drive unit suitable for ski-boat application . Suitable for high performance applications skiboats and waterjets.. Fully works tested, reliable and simple to install . Design, manufacture and quality control standards comply with ISO 9001 . Compatible with all types of engines and propulsion systems, including waterjets and surface- piercingpropellers, as applicable . Max input torque and power can not be transmitted when shifting lever is in position B . B position inused only for reverse operation during docking and low speed maneuvering . Only for single-engine application . FeaturesLightweight and robust aluminum alloy casing (sea water resistant) . Case hardened and precisely ground gear teeth for long life and smooth running.

2 Output shaft thrust bearing designed to take maximum propeller thrust astern and ahead . B/W connection integrated with casing . Smooth and reliable hydraulic shifting with control lever for attachment of push-pull cable . The reversible oil pump makes the gearbox suitable for use with right hand or left hand rotation engine . Replaceable oil filter . zf 45 iv is created by the summary of ZF 45C (FORE) with a Vee-drive unit (AFT). The FORE part needsan optional oil cooler, meanwhile the AFT part has an Integrated Oil Cooler . Total oil content is 3 liters: TWO (2) liters in the FORE part, and only ONE (1) in the AFT part (Vee-driveunit) . OptionsEngine-matched dual stage coupling . SAE 3 and SAE 4 bell housings . Propeller shaft flange . Control cable bracket for mounting of push-pull cable to the control lever . Electric clutch control available (12 VDC).

NOTE: THE MAXIMUM RATED INPUT POWER MUST NOT BE EXCEEDED (SEE RESPECTIVE RATINGS IN THE TECHNICAL DATA SHEETS)Safe Operating NoticeThe safe operation of ZF products depends upon adherence to technical data presented in our brochures. Safe operation also depends upon properinstallation, operation and routine maintenance and inspection under prevailing conditions and recommendations set forth by ZF. Damage totransmission caused by repeated or continuous emergency manoeuvres or abnormal operation is not covered under warranty.

7 It is the responsibilityof users and not ZF to provide and install guards and safety devices, which may be required by recognized safety standards of the respective country( for the Occupational Safety Act of 1970 and its subsequent provisions). Monitoring NoticeThe safe operation of ZF products depends upon adherence to ZF monitoring recommendations presented in our operating manuals, etc. It is theresponsibility of users and not ZF to provide and install monitoring devices and safety interlock systems as may be deemed prudent by ZF. ConsultZF for details and recommendations. Torsional Responsibility and Torsional CouplingsThe responsibility for ensuring torsional compatibility rests with the assembler of the drive and driven equipment. ZF can accept no liability for gearboxnoise caused by vibrations or for damage to the gearbox, the flexible coupling or to other Parts of the drive unit caused by this kind of ZF for further information and assistance.

8 ZF recommends the use of a torsional limit stop for single engine powered boats, wherein loss ofpropulsion power can result in loss of control. It is the buyer's responsibility to specify this option, which can result in additional cost and a possibleincrease in installation length. ZF can accept no liability for personal injury, loss of life, or damage or loss of property due to the failure of the buyer to specify a torsional limit selects torsional couplings on the basis of nominal input torque ratings and commonly accepted rated engine governed speeds. Consult ZF fordetails concerning speed limits of standard offering torsional couplings, which can be less than the transmission limit.
